Membership Prices Increasing in January.
Back to courses

Introduction to Excel Automation: Excel Macros and VBA

Learn to wield the power of Excel Macros and VBA to automate, streamline, and master data in Excel. All from scratch!

2 Days

Average time students take to complete this course.

instructor
Taught by: Travis Cuzick
Last updated: December 2024

Rated 4.8 out of 5 on Trustpilot

Course overview

Automate the boring, repetitive Excel work away! You'll learn to implement Excel Automation through the power of Excel Macros and VBA programming, an incredibly valuable skillset for anyone who works regularly with data, repetitive tasks, or business processes in Microsoft Excel.

What you'll learn

  • Understand the fundamentals of Excel Macros and how to automate repetitive task.
  • Learn the basics of Visual Basic for Applications (VBA) programming to create custom solutions in Excel
  • Develop practical skills to write, edit, and debug Excel Macros and VBA code effectively
  • Master the ability to build dynamic and interactive Excel applications to enhance productivity

Why Learn Excel Macros and VBA?

Learning Excel Macros and VBA (Visual Basic for Applications) programming can be incredibly valuable for anyone who works regularly with data, repetitive tasks, or business processes in Microsoft Excel. Here’s why developing proficiency in this area can be a game-changer:

1. Automation of Repetitive Tasks Excel is often used for tasks that require similar operations performed on different datasets, like formatting, calculations, data entry, and organization. Without automation, these repetitive actions can take up significant time and increase the risk of human error. With macros and VBA, you can automate almost any task in Excel, enabling you to execute processes with a single click that might otherwise take hours manually. This level of efficiency is especially beneficial for professionals handling large volumes of data or who work in data-heavy fields like finance, operations, and analytics.

2. Greater Efficiency and Time Savings Time is one of the most valuable resources in any workplace. By automating tasks, macros and VBA can save hours, even days, over the long run, freeing up time for higher-value activities like strategy, analysis, or creative thinking. This efficiency is particularly impactful when dealing with time-sensitive projects or when you need to update the same report or analysis frequently. Once set up, VBA macros can execute in seconds what would otherwise be a lengthy manual process.

3. Customization and Flexibility Excel Macros and VBA give you control beyond what standard Excel offers, enabling customization that suits your unique needs. You can tailor your workbook to function exactly as you need, incorporating buttons, forms, and interactive elements that make your workflows smoother and more intuitive. For example, you can create a customized data entry form, design a dashboard that automatically refreshes data, or build a custom report generator that pulls specific information from different sheets or workbooks.

4. Enhanced Job Prospects and Career Development VBA and Excel Macro skills are highly sought after in many fields. Knowing how to program in VBA can set you apart from other candidates by demonstrating advanced Excel proficiency, attention to detail, and the ability to solve complex problems. Many roles in finance, operations, analytics, and even marketing look for candidates with Excel automation experience, as it signals efficiency and self-sufficiency. Additionally, having VBA skills can lead to greater responsibilities or promotions, as you become a valuable resource for streamlining operations.

5. Building Foundational Programming Skills Learning VBA can serve as an excellent introduction to programming concepts, such as loops, variables, functions, and error handling, which are applicable in other programming languages like Python, JavaScript, or SQL. For those interested in learning to code but who may not know where to start, VBA provides a friendly environment within the familiar Excel interface. These skills are transferable and can be a great entry point for anyone considering a deeper dive into programming.

Wait... What's a Byte?

Bytes are shorter courses that allow you to upgrade your skills and knowledge in a single day!

Learning is hard. And sometimes you just need a quick learning fix, right? To learn something awesome, interesting, and relevant to your career goals.

That's why we've created Bytes.

What Else Should I Know?

By becoming a ZTM member you'll not only get access to all our courses, bytes, and projects.

But you’ll also get to join our exclusive live online community classroom to learn alongside thousands of students, alumni, mentors, TAs and Instructors.

Most importantly, you'll be learning from an industry professional (Travis) that has actual real-world experience working with Excel Macros and VBA Programming. He teaches you the exact information he uses in his role.

Finally, as with all ZTM courses, this course is a living thing. It will be constantly updated as the landscape changes so you can use it as your go-to resource for learning VBA fundamentals now and throughout your career.

Join 1,000s of Zero To Mastery graduates that have gotten hired and are now working at companies like Google, Tesla, Amazon, Apple, IBM, JP Morgan, Facebook, Shopify + other top tech companies.

They come from all different backgrounds, ages, and experiences. Many even started as complete beginners.

So there's no reason it can't be you too.

And you have nothing to lose. Because you can start learning right now and if this course isn't everything you expected, we'll refund you 100% within 30 days. No hassles and no questions asked.

When's the best time to get started? Today!

There's never a bad time to learn in-demand skills. But the sooner, the better. So start learning Excel Macros today by joining the ZTM Academy. You'll have a clear roadmap to developing the skills to build your own projects, get hired, and advance your career.

Join Zero To Mastery Now

Course curriculum

To make sure this course is a good fit for you, you can start learning Excel Macros for free right now by clicking any of the PREVIEW links below.

Introduction

5 lectures

Introducing Excel Macros and VBA

6 lectures

Variables and User Input

6 lectures

Programming in VBA

11 lectures

Where To Go From Here?

1 lectures

Meet your instructor

Your Excel Macros instructor (Travis) isn't just an expert with years of real-world professional experience. He has been in your shoes. He makes learning fun. He makes complex topics feel simple. He will motivate you. He will push you. And he will go above and beyond to help you succeed.

Travis Cuzick

Hi, I'm Travis Cuzick!

Travis has been architecting and coding data solutions for well over a decade and for some of the biggest companies on the Fortune 500. Travis aims to make the learning process as efficient, intuitive, and fun (yes, fun!) for his students as possible.

SEE MY BIO & COURSES

Travis Cuzick

Data Solutions Engineer

Frequently asked questions

Are there any prerequisites for this course?

  • No prior knowledge required!
  • You will need access to any version of Excel (Excel 365 is used for demonstrations)

Do you provide a certificate of completion?

We definitely do and they are quite nice. You will also be able to add Zero To Mastery Academy to the education section of your LinkedIn profile as well.

Are there subtitles?

Yes! We have high quality subtitles in 11 different languages: English, Spanish, French, German, Dutch, Romanian, Arabic, Hindi, Portuguese, Indonesian, and Japanese.

You can even adjust the text size, color, background and more so that the subtitles are perfect just for you!

Still have more questions about the Academy?

Still have more questions specific to the Academy membership? No problem, we answer some more here.

Invest in a better you. For less than a coffee a day.

Choose your currency:
$ USD US Dollar
Risk Free Pricing

100% Risk Free

We know you'll love ZTM. That's why we provide a no-hassle, 30-day money-back guarantee.

Teams

Need a Team License?

With a team license, you can buy a number of spots to allocate to employees.

MOST POPULAR

PRO PLAN

Pay yearly
Pay monthly
$23 / month

Paid yearly at $279$468/y40% OFF

Get Annual Plan

You're committed to getting hired and starting a career in tech

Unlimited access to all ZTM content
Private Discord with 450,000+ members
Private LinkedIn networking group
Career Advice sessions with Mentors
Custom ZTM course certificates
Access to ZTM Passport
Priority Support

Lifetime PLAN

$999
Only pay once, ever
Get Lifetime Access

You're serious about advancing your career and maximizing your salary

All  PRO  benefits included
Never worry about staying up to date with the industry again, for life. You'll get access to all ZTM PRO features and future courses for life.